University of Alberta North Campus Various Buildings & Halls, Edmonton, AB, Canada

views: 6
Video Source: View
Added: 2021-08-30 15:00:00 (GMT)
Category: Education
Keywords: university, alberta, north, campus, various, buildings, halls, edmonton, ab, canada
Location: Students' Union Building, 8900 114 St NW, Edmonton, AB T6G 2S4, Canada
DiziVizi is the best video sharing website. Find videos from any place in the world. Explore